Welcome to The Breakfast Pig

The Breakfast Pig, located at 265 Bruce St, Sault Ste. Marie, Ontario, is a must-visit spot for breakfast lovers. Renowned for its diverse and rich menu, patrons rave about delectable offerings like mini waffles, crepes, and savory Benedict hash. The atmosphere is charming and inviting, making it a delightful place for both families and casual diners. Customers consistently highlight the exceptional value for money and friendly service, though a wait for a table is common during peak hours. With rave reviews praising its delightful flavors and quality, The Breakfast Pig leaves diners craving more from its expansive menu.

Even though I’m from here originally, I still hit up Reddit for the recommendations to check out for those non local. It was my partners first time here so I didn’t wanna disappoint. I’d been here before once or twice in the past but it had been awhile and I recalled it being too busy. By some stroke of luck (and adding ourselves on the waitlist via google) we got a seat five mins after parking in their lot. Our server was very lovely and attentive. The menu here is quite vast and it’s easy to get overwhelmed with options. Despite being tempted, I went for the classic- a two egg, meat and potatoes and sourdough breakfast. I also opted to add a side crepe. My partner got the breakfast poutine. The grilled potatoes are my recommendation. They were seasoned and cooked to perfection. Had an amazing flavour. The sour dough isn’t quite like homemade sourdough but it was still good and the size was hearty. I loved the crepe. Perfectly cooked and the local maple syrup made my French heart happy. The portions are huge so I didn’t finish it all but I definitely enjoyed it. My partners breakfast poutine was great too. He added a side bacon, cut it up and threw it atop for a meat option. I really liked that they put shredded cheese in along with the curds! Their drink of the day- an iced peach green tea- was refreshing and just right. Near the end the restaurant was packed with a huge waiting line, and it did cause service to become a bit delayed but a little gentleness and patience goes a long way, especially considering how tasty the food is. Would recommend and would return. Note: please don’t park like a rectum, perpendicular to vehicles parked properly in the lines. It makes it real difficult for us with larger vehicles to pull out of.

What you see here is Chicken & Waffles, and honestly it was some of the most crispy and flavourful chicken I've ever had, while still being light and not greasy. The waffles were light and fluffy and served with a locally sourced real maple syrup. Nothing worse than that maple flavored corn syrup garbage. I have to give The Pig credit on their amazing hotsauce selection, the good stuff from Heartbeat, Ginger Goat and Maritime Madness. My only complaint, and it's not really a complaint is I wish restaurants would update their online menu to reflect the one being served currently. I really wanted the Korean version.
